Dental Cavity Avoidance



To avoid dental caries, you should exercise excellent dental health habits and make regular visits to the dental practitioner.

- Brush your teeth twice a day with fluoride toothpaste, seeing to it to clean all surfaces of your teeth and gum tissues.
- Remember to replace your toothbrush every three to four months or sooner if the bristles end up being frayed.
- Flossing daily is likewise essential to eliminate plaque and food fragments from between the teeth.
- Prevent sugary and acidic foods and drinks, as they can contribute to dental caries.
- Rather, select nutritious foods like fruits, veggies, and milk items that promote oral health and wellness.
- Finally, see to it to arrange routine oral examinations and cleanings to catch any kind of possible oral troubles early and keep a healthy smile.

Gum Disease Prevention



Keeping good dental hygiene habits and normal oral visits not only protect against dental caries, yet additionally play an essential role in stopping periodontal illness. Gum disease, likewise known as periodontal disease, is an usual problem that impacts the periodontals and cells bordering the teeth.



To keep your gum tissues healthy and balanced and avoid periodontal disease, below are a couple of easy steps you can take:

- Brush your teeth twice a day with a fluoride toothpaste.
- Floss daily to get rid of plaque and food particles from in between your teeth.
- Utilize an antibacterial mouthwash to lower bacteria in your mouth.
- Consume a balanced diet plan and restriction sugary snacks and beverages.
